Membership shopping sites offer customers deeply discounted prices on designer merchandise for limited amounts of time. Designer clothes, handbags, sunglasses and shoes are all up for grabs for a portion of these usual retail prices. Gilt was the first website to offer this kind of service in 2007 and now has a membership base of over 2 million. A great many other competitors have emerged since, such as for example HauteLook, Rue La La and Ideeli and the market is continually growing as companies see the potential and interest people looking to seize great deals. A few of the websites are exclusive and have restricted memberships. Reviewers have discovered membership shopping sites to be highly addictive for their constantly changing inventory. Each site lists current sales and also offers previews to upcoming sales, to keep members interested and checking back for products that they're interested in. Additionally there are daily email updates offered to members, containing informative data on the current and upcoming sales to make sure that members are kept in the loop. As the sites have shown to be addictive, they can be frustrating because the discounts are so high that lots of in-demand items are gone within minutes. Another downside to using membership shopping sites is that they very rarely offer cash refunds if you're unhappy by having an item, and the majority are non-returnable unless the item was damaged in transit. Delivery also can sometimes be slow and normally it takes a few weeks for a few items to arrive because they are often ordered directly from designers.
